> ifhp.conf refers to "tbcp documentation". Is this the Postscript reference
> manual, or are there any other docs? And: How do one know which printers
> needs tbcp and which ones who doesn't? That is before buying them...

Go to the adobe developers site,  sign up, search for the documentation.
Due to the Adobe 'fair use' agreement I cannot tell you more than that
without invoking the 'Data Mining' clause.

See the 'TBCP' documents (all 3 of them).

As for which do not,  it is a matter of how they implemented the
TCP/IP support.  If it is a TRUE network connection,  it is not needed.
If it is faking input to a serial port then you will need it.
